XMP 96P

The XMP96P sub-pack provides 9.6kWh total energy. Ideal for applications with high discharge and charge power demands and high C-rate regenerative charging capability.

Read more

XMP 123E

The XMP123E sub-pack provides 12.3kWh total energy. Ideal for applications with moderate discharge and charge rates for high energy applications requiring long usage periods between plug-in charges.

Battery Management System

The BMS is the “brains” of the XMP system providing the monitoring, balancing and safety functionality for the system. The main job of the BMS is to maintain the lithium-ion cells within their safe operating range regardless of the demands being placed on them. This means the ability to accurately predict operating situations that have the potential for creating over-voltage or under-voltage conditions, as well as high or low temperature conditions – then reacting quickly and safely to prevent those conditions from occurring.
